Situated peacefully on a quiet street in the lower village, this stately residence is the quintessential Forest Hill home. With exceptional landscaping and a plenitude of lush greenery in the front and back yards, and the stone facade and cedar roof give this home a presence on the street.
This gracious home is large, open and spacious, with an unmistakable warmth. The main floor is sun drenched due to the myriad of windows present. The elegant dining room is perfect for hosting the entire family. A grand living room with fireplace, and a sunken family room with fireplace provide is the ideal setting for rest and relaxation. A generous eat-in kitchen leads to the the lush backyard featuring a covered patio.
The second floor contains immense primary Suite with a full bathroom, skylights and a sizeable walk-in closet. A Juliette balcony overlooking the stunning foliage of the backyard helps to further complement the room. The second bedroom houses a walk-in closet and en suite while the third bedroom can be utilized as an office.
The third floor offers two more sun-filled bedrooms, complete with one full bathroom and plenty of closet space. The lower level of the home accommodates a finished basement with a spacious recreational room, a number of storage rooms, a powder room and a nanny suite with full bathroom.
The house is perfectly located a short walk from the Forest Hill village and prominent private schools (UCC, BSS). With multiple parks in the vicinity, Cedarvale Park being one of them, it’s impossible not to fall in love with the area. It is a location radiating with vibrant life, making it an ideal place to call home.

Located in southern Ontario. Toronto, the fifth largest city in North America, is commonly referred to as the world’s most multi-cultural city. One hundred and forty million people live and work within a day’s drive to Toronto, including one hundred and twenty- five million Americans, or roughly 40% of the US population.
Huron for “meeting place”, Toronto is the cultural, entertainment and financial capital of Canada. With a diverse population one can visit neighborhoods like, Little Italy, Greektown, Chinatown, Little India, The Gay Village and the Fashion District. Toronto offers everything you can possibly think of and more.
The third largest financial centre in North America, Toronto is home to more nationally and internationally top ranked companies than any other Canadian city. It is headquarters for six of Canada’s top insurers and Canada’s five largest banks. It has the third largest stock exchange in North America and one of the world’s most highly skilled, educated and multi-lingual workforces.
There are more than 2.8 million people in the City of Toronto and more than 6.7 million in the Greater Toronto Area. Unlike many large cities, Toronto is known for its cleanliness. Crime rate is low and the city is user-friendly, with a fantastic public transportation system. Toronto is a melting pot of culture, business and the arts, museums, six professional sports teams, art galleries, Ontario Place, The Canadian National Exhibition, live theatre, fine dining and over 1,000 festivals a year.
